120fps games feel very silky smooth and slick. You do notice a difference compared to 60fps. And then when you go back to 60fps from 120fps you feel the stutter that you probably didn’t notice before. 60fps then almost starts to feel like the difference between going from 60fps to 30fps. Hope that made sense 😀. If you don’t play 120fps for a while 60fps feels slick again. One of those things you notice when you use the better option. Only drawback is that games tend to downscale the resolution in 120fps. Most games downscale to 1080p which for me is too much so I tend to stick to 60fps. Some games only downscale to 1440p which is acceptable as the sharpness is still there somewhat.
120fps has spoilt me as I’ve switched my phone and tablet to 120fps devices as the difference is so much nicer.
